- Summary:
- Jacob Collier’s music captivates beyond measure. Yet, this young multi-instrumentalist doesn’t have to play an instrument in order to cause intrigue. His sense of style, which often consists of ponchos and crocks, matches his personality: eccentric and free. He has the capacity to capture the attention of any audience, but it never feels like learned ability. Instead, Collier’s gifts feel born, simply, from his nature. Perhaps that’s why journalists often have to resort to platitudes when attempting to describe him: "prodigy," "effortless," "genius." Indeed, when Collier speaks on his favorite subjects – rhythm, harmony and life – his knowledge and engagement astounds listeners of all ages and abilities. But here, the topics are slightly more personal, revolving around his love of particular artists, and his musical memories. As an interview, the Jacob Collier 12 Qwestions provides a different kind of window into the artist’s life. Rowan Standish Hayes
